Day 1: Orlando Julius, The Wrinkars, Majek Fashek thrill fans

It was an amazing night of throwback when the Wrinkars performed on stage after 37 years of absence

You must have heard "Fuel for Love" while growing up, or even owned one of the records, but the organizers made it happen for Jazz lovers as they summoned the band-The Wrinkars who made this hit song back in the80's live on stage after 37 years. The band still had their groove on as they dished out 3 hit songs to their loving fans who sang along all through the open air space at the Muri Okunola Park, V.I, Lagos.

The main act for the night was the veteran Orlando Julius who came on stage and serenaded the atmosphere with his flow on the sax, and Fuji style of music.

Majek Fashek brought down the rain after a hour non-stop performance on stage as he sang his hit songs from back in the day to the cheering and happy audience. The reggae star gave a 5 star performance that saw him take off his shirt for the fans in excitement.
